Spokane County gives preliminary OK to 3% increase for court security contractor to limit new tax hit

At a Sept. 22 budget workshop, Spokane County commissioners signaled agreement to approve a 3% contract increase for PPC court security services and to finalize the agreement before Oct. 1 to reduce the impact of a newly applied sales tax on professional services.

Spokane County commissioners signaled agreement Sept. 22 to approve a 3% increase for PPC, the county's court security contractor, and directed staff to finalize the contract before Oct. 1 so the county can limit the effect of a newly applied sales tax on professional services.

County staff said the new tax already added about $75,000 to $77,000 in contract costs for 2026 and that approving the 3% would raise the contractor's hourly rate but allow the county to “grandfather” part of the cost if the agreement is signed before the Oct. 1 tax change.
